8th Pay Commission: The National Council-Joint Consultative Machinery (NC-JCM) for the 8th Pay Commission has submitted an official memorandum on April 14, demanding to increase the minimum salary to Rs 69000 and fitment factor to 3.833. At the same time, teacher organizations like Pragatisheel Shikshak Nyay Manch (PSNM) have proposed to increase the minimum basic pay for central teachers and employees to Rs 50000-60000. PSNM is an organization representing teachers of the Central Government of Union Territories.

PSNM’s second demands

PSNM has many other demands for teachers such as increasing the House Rent Allowance (HRA) to 36 percent, increasing the annual salary increase to 7 percent, merging the Dearness Allowance (DA) with the basic pay when it reaches 50 percent, restoring the Old Pension Scheme (OPS) and giving minimum assured promotion after every 6, 12, 18 and 24 years.

  • The employee organization also demands that the minimum basic salary of a Level 1 employee should be between Rs 50,000 to Rs 60,000.
  • The employee organization also demands that the fitment factor be kept in the range of 2.62 to 3.83.
  • PSNM has also demanded 6%-7% annual salary hike, which can ensure an increase of about 10% annually.

Allowances and promotions

  • The employee organization has proposed that the HRA rates for different cities be increased from the existing 10%, 20% and 30% to 12%, 24% and 36%.
  • There is a proposal to increase the Education Allowance for children to Rs 7000 per month.
  • There is also a demand to give at least 5 promotions during 30 years of service.

This is also the demand of the organization

The employees’ organization has also proposed that the transport allowance be increased to 12%-15% of the basic salary (minimum of Rs 9000 + DA percentage increase). TA rates for different levels of employees are Rs 1800, Rs 3600 and Rs 7200.

The employees have also demanded digital support allowance of Rs 2000 every month (for broadband and AI support). The 7th Pay Commission does not give any such allowance.
